Sulphites; of Sodium Price in Latvia (CIF) - 2022
In 2022, the average sulphites; of sodium import price amounted to $1,230 per ton, reducing by -8.4% against the previous year. Over the period under review, the import price, however, saw a relatively flat trend pattern.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2014 when the average import price increased by 55%. Over the period under review, average import prices hit record highs at $1,343 per ton in 2021, and then shrank in the following year.
Prices varied noticeably by country of origin: amid the top importers, the country with the highest price was Germany ($2,879 per ton), while the price for Lithuania ($412 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was attained by Germany (+7.8%), while the prices for the other major suppliers experienced more modest paces of growth.
Sulphites; of Sodium Price in Latvia (FOB) - 2022
In 2022, the average sulphites; of sodium export price amounted to $1,238 per ton, with a decrease of -28.1% against the previous year. Overall, the export price showed a abrupt decline. The pace of growth was the most pronounced in 2014 an increase of 39%. As a result, the export price reached the peak level of $2,821 per ton. From 2015 to 2022, the average export prices remained at a lower figure.
There were significant differences in the average prices for the major foreign markets. In 2022, amid the top suppliers, the country with the highest price was Germany ($1,904 per ton), while the average price for exports to Estonia ($1,118 per ton) was amongst the lowest.
From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of prices was recorded for supplies to Finland (+7.6%), while the prices for the other major destinations experienced mixed trend patterns.
Sulphites; of Sodium Imports in Latvia
In 2022, the amount of sulphites; of sodia imported into Latvia soared to 50 tons, growing by 96% compared with the previous year's figure. In general, imports recorded a significant increase. As a result, imports attained the peak and are likely to continue growth in the immediate term.
In value terms, sulphites; of sodium imports surged to $62K in 2022. Over the period under review, imports posted a significant increase.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when imports increased by 81%. Over the period under review, imports attained the peak figure in 2022 and are likely to see gradual growth in years to come.

Sulphites; of Sodium Exports in Latvia
In 2022, overseas shipments of sulphites; of sodia decreased by -27.6% to 6.8 tons, falling for the second year in a row after two years of growth. In general, exports, however, saw pronounced growth. The pace of growth appeared the most rapid in 2020 when exports increased by 100%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of 12 tons.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of the exports remained at a lower figure.
In value terms, sulphites; of sodium exports declined sharply to $8.4K in 2022. Overall, exports faced a deep contraction.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2020 when exports increased by 145% against the previous year. As a result, the exports reached the peak of $29K. From 2021 to 2022, the growth of the exports failed to regain momentum.
